【30代必見】社会人はプログラミングを学習するべき? →【結論: しないと損します】

main-image
  • 今の仕事にやりがいを感じられない…
  • 職場の人間関係に悩んでいる…
  • 将来に不安を抱えている…
  • 給料が低すぎる…

なんて悩んでいませんか?

もしそうであれば、この記事はとても役に立ちます。

この記事を読めば、もう将来への不安で悩むことはありません。

あなたの将来についてのお悩み解決のために

ぜひ役立ててくださいね!

この記事でわかること

  • 社会人がプログラミングを学習しないと損する理由

この記事はこんな人におすすめ

  • 将来に不安を抱えている30代の社会人
  • これからプログラミングを始めようとしている30代の未経験者

記事の信頼性として、僕がやってきたことを簡単に紹介します。

記事の信頼性

【1日12時間×3年】→ 30歳からプログラミングを独学
【取締役・フルスタックエンジニア】→ Web系ベンチャー企業にて
【合計2万ユーザー以上】→ 開発したWebサービスにて
【2,800万円の資金調達】→ 開発したWebサービスにて
【新規事業企画】→ AIベンチャー企業にて

まずは結論から

社会人がプログラミング学習をしないと損する理由とメリットは、主に以下の3つです。

  1. 市場価値が高まり続ける
  2. 自分の人生に自信を持つことができる
  3. 会社に依存しない生き方が手に入る

この記事をご覧になっているということは、少なからずプログラミングに興味があるのではないでしょうか?

せっかく興味があるのであれば、とにかくまずはプログラミングをやってみてください。

学び方も学ぶ言語もなんでもOKです!

もしあなたが以下に該当するとしても大丈夫です。

  • 現在全く関連性のない仕事をしている
  • 若くない
  • PC操作に自信がない

ぜひあなたの人生に「エンジニアになる」という選択肢を加えてほしいと思います。

エンジニアにならないとしても、プログラミングは教養としてこれからとても役に立ちます。

サッカー選手の本田圭佑さんも教養としてプログラミングを学んでいます。

  • 将来が不安
  • 今の仕事に悩んでいる
  • 他にやりたいことがない

あなたはこれらに該当しますか?

もし該当するのであれば、プログラミングを学習することをおすすめします。

考えるのはそれからでも遅くありません。

僕は30歳のときに社会人で未経験からプログラミングを学習し、エンジニアになりました。

そしてITベンチャー企業で「フルスタックエンジニア・取締役COO」を務めました。

これまで複数のWebアプリやスマホアプリを開発し、ローンチもしています。

開発したプロダクトで2,800万円の資金調達もしました。

僕の経験からすると社会人から未経験でのプログラミング学習は、少し難しく感じるかもしれません。

実際は口で言うほど簡単ではないと思います。

でも結果が出るまで諦めずに取り組んでみてください。

最終的にはあなたが望む

  • ワークスタイル
  • ライフスタイル
  • キャリア

を手に入れることに確実につながります。

それは一言で表わすと、ちょっと大げさかもしれませんが「幸せ」になれるということです。

  • プログラミングスキルを身につける
  • エンジニアになる

これらの選択は、今の時代やこれからの時代において「幸せ」になれる可能性・確率が高いです。

間違いなく絶好のチャンスだと言えます。

ただ誤解がないように言っておくと、絶対に幸せになれるということではありません。

ブラックな企業でプライベートな時間など皆無なほど仕事漬けになったら、不幸になります。

また、プログラミングは常に誰かが手取り足取り教えてくれるわけではありません。

バグやエラーを解消しないといけない時など、壁にぶつかり行き詰まることは多々あります。

基本的にそれらは、自分で解決して乗り越えなければいけないことが多いです。

ではなぜ「幸せになれる可能性が高く、これから絶好のチャンスなのか?

その理由をそれぞれわかりやすく解説していきます。

社会人におすすめのプログラミングスクール完全比較ランキング

社会人がプログラミング学習をしないと損する理由とメリット①【市場価値が高まり続ける】

image-01

現在、あらゆる産業がITをフル活用するのが当たり前になっています。

人がやっていた作業をソフトウェアがどんどん自動化しています。

人がやっていた作業を置き換えるだけではなく、ソフトウェアだからこそ生み出せる新しい価値も次々と生まれています。

まだまだアナログで、「本当に人がやるべきものなの?」ということもたくさんあります。

一人一台はスマホを持っていて、AirbnbやUberなど新しいサービスで世の中はどんどん便利になっています。

では技術が進歩した分、仕事がものすごく楽になったかというと決してそうではありません。

それは技術が進歩した以上に、人々が求める要求のレベルが上がっていったからです。

技術が進歩する分、人の「利便性や面白さ」への欲求は上がり続けます。

昔はダサいデザインでカクカク動いていても誰も気にしなかったWebサービス。

今ではありえないという感じになっていませんか?

インターネットが普及する前やスマホが登場する前にこのようなことを想像できたでしょうか?

IT革命・DXは始まったばかりで、まだまだこれから進化していくと思います。

その中心にいるのが、プログラム (コード) を書くエンジニアです。

エンジニアの市場価値はこれからまだまだ高まっていきます。

将来的にプログラミングの手法やツールは変わるかもしれません。

しかし、

  • システムを設計する
  • プログラム(コード)を書く
  • ソフトウェアを生み出す

これらができる人の需要はこれからも間違いなく増え続けます。

  • 世界の有名トップ企業
  • 数年で上場した企業
  • 巨額の資金調達をしているスタートアップ企業

これらのほとんどはエンジニアが主役のテクノロジー企業です。

AI(人工知能)がどんなに進化したとしても、エンジニアの代わりとなるのは難しいでしょう。

「システムを設計する」・「ソフトウェアを生み出す」というのは、人のアイデアを具現化するということです。

それは自動化できるような単純な作業ではありません。

すべてをAIができるようになる世の中を想像してみてください。

それはそもそも人が働かなくていいということです。

それはおそらくまだまだ先の話でしょう。

「利便性」や「アイデア」を形にしていくのは、これからもエンジニアの仕事です。

多くの企業がエンジニアを欲しがっているので、エンジニアとして食いっぱぐれることはまずありません。

需要が高まり続ける仕事ということは、報酬も上がりやすいということです。

努力を継続してエンジニアとして実務経験を2〜3年ほど積んでみてください。

すると、フリーランスとして現在の会社からもらっている給与以上に稼ぐことは簡単なはずです。

社会人がプログラミング学習をしないと損する理由とメリット②【自分の人生に自信を持つことができる】

image-02
人が幸せに生きるために欠かせないことは「自分の人生に満足している」ことです。

  • 「自分の人生は最高だ。」
  • 「自分は価値ある人間だ。」
  • 「生まれてきて良かった。」

このように思えた時に人は自分の人生に充実感を感じ、幸せに生きることができます。

  • プログラミングスキルを身つける
  • エンジニアになる

これらの選択は、このような「自信」を得やすいです。

社会人から未経験でプログラミングスキルを身につけることは「0」から医者や弁護士を目指すよりハードルは低いです。

しかし、簡単なことではありません。

プログラミングの学習を始めると、毎日わからないことだらけで心が折れそうになります。

そして「自分には向いてないかも…」と思い悩みます。

なんとか学習を継続できたとしても、毎日自分の実力不足を痛感して情けなくなります。

しかし、そこで諦めずにコツコツ続けてください。

気づけばある時から悩んでいたのが嘘のように、プログラミングができるようになっているはずです。

僕もそうでした(笑)。

これは「自信」と「誇り」になります。

社会人から未経験でのプログラミング学習は、決して簡単ではありません。

しかし、諦めず努力を継続すれば「確実に」成功体験を得ることができるといっても過言ではありません。

この「確実に」ということが重要です

強い成功体験は「人生を一変」させます。

市場から評価される経験は「自分への自信」につながります。

自信がない人」・「不安な人」ほど行動することを恐れず、大胆な挑戦が必要だと僕は思います。

  • 今の仕事にじゅうぶん満足できていますか?
  • なんとなく就活してなんとなく入った会社ではありませんか?
  • 「このままでいいのかな…」とモヤモヤしていませんか?
  • 他にやりたいこともなく行動ができず貴重な人生の時間を浪費していませんか?

もし該当するのであれば、プログラミング学習に時間を使うことをおすすめします。

可能であれば、エンジニアになるという挑戦をしてみてください。

諦めずに続ければ「確実に」成功体験を得ることができるはずです。

社会人がプログラミング学習をしないと損する理由とメリット③【会社に依存しない生き方が手に入る】

image-03

僕はもともと、自分でWebサービスを開発するためにプログラミング学習を始めました。

しかしそれだけでは食べていくことができないので、受託案件もしていました。

受託案件でもはじめのうちはわからないことだらけで心が折れそうになり、すべてを投げ出したくなる時がありました。

でも諦めずに続けているうちに、どんどん仕事をこなせるようになっていました。

クライアントの要件をまとめ、それを形にすることが当たり前のようにできるようになっていたのです。

そうなると当然、自分でWebサービスも作れるようになっていました。

その瞬間「パソコンさえあればどこでも食っていける。」と思いました。

これが人生のターニングポイントだったと思います

自分のスキルとパソコンさえあれば、会社に縛られることなく生きていける。

  • 会社に勤めるもよし
  • フリーランスになるもよし
  • その両方でもよし

人生の選択肢が大きく広がりました。

これはエンジニアという職種の需要が高く、一定のスキルがあればいくらでも仕事があるからこそ得られたものです。

スキルがあるエンジニアであれば、いくらでも仕事を選べる立場になれます。

当然これはエンジニアに限ったことではありません。

市場価値が高い人はみんなそうです。

  • どんなサイトでも美しくカッコよくできるWebデザイナー
  • どんな商品でもマーケティングの力で売ることができるマーケター
  • どんな商材でも売ることができるセールスマン
  • 「0」から何度でも会社を成功させることができる起業家

このような人たちは仕事を選べる立場にあるので、人生を自由に選択することができます。

市場価値を高める方法は色々ありますが、その中でも特にエンジニアはコスパが良い選択だと思います。

僕はエンジニアほど「短期間で劇的に市場価値を上げることができる職種」を他に知りません。

しかし、決してエンジニアが楽な仕事だというわけではありません。

会社によってはハードワークです。

フリーランスであれば自分で仕事を取ってこなければいけません。

学習もずっと続けなければいけません。

僕はプログラミング学習を始めた頃は、すべての時間をプログラミングに注ぎました。

1日12時間を3年間やりました。

当たり前ですが、必死で学習し続けない人は市場価値は上がりません。

でもそれって、何の仕事でも同じですよね?

どうせ努力するのであれば結果を出しやすい仕事にすることをおすすめします。

そして「何にも縛られない自由な人生」を手に入れましょう。

まとめ

  1. 市場価値が高まり続ける
  2. 自分の人生に自信を持つことができる
  3. 会社に依存しない生き方が手に入る

今あなたは「プログラミングを始めたい!」と思っていますか?

もしそうであれば、ぜひ今からパソコンを開いてプログラミングをやってみてください!

僕は30歳のときに社会人で未経験からプログラミングを学習し、エンジニアになりました。

その当時と比較しても、今はプログラミング学習がやりやすくなっていると思います。

プログラミングスクールもたくさんあり充実しています。

これらを使えば基礎的なことなら無料で学べます。(一部有料)

本屋に行けば有益な関連書籍がたくさん売っています。

ネットで買うこともできます。

CODEGYM Monthly」などを使えば、メンターと一緒に学習を進めることができます。

メンターのメリットをわかりやすく解説

あわせて読みたい

この記事の内容は「プログラミング未経験者や初心者向けに、メンターのメリットをわかりやすく解説」です。 「そもそもメンターとは?必要なの?」 「プログラミングの独学に挫折しそう…」 「プログラミング学習の進め方がわか[…]

main-image

まずは数時間(できれば10時間ほど)、実際にプログラミングを体験してみることをおすすめします。

その上で「向き・不向き」を判断してみてもらいたいと思います。

  • 物事を構造的に考えることが苦手
  • 論理的思考が苦手

あなたはこれらに当てはまりますか?

もしそうであれば、プログラミングには苦労するかもしれません。

嫌悪感を持ってしまう場合もあるかもしれません。

そのような時は無理に続けないほうがいいかなと思います。

楽しくなければ長続きしないので。。

  • 「もうちょっとやってみたいな。」
  • 「楽しく続けられそうだな。」

このように思ったら、無理せずコツコツと続けてみてください。

学び方も学ぶ言語もなんでもOKです!

まずは軽く自分でスタートしてみることをおすすめします。

挫折しそうな場合や本格的に学びたい場合は、プログラミングスクールを検討してみてください。

プログラミングの独学が難しい4つの理由と挫折率を下げる方法をわかりやすく解説

あわせて読みたい

「プログラミングの独学に挫折しそう…」 「プログラミング学習の進め方がわからない…」 「いくら学習しても身についている感じがしない…」 なんて悩んでいませんか? もしそうであれば、この記事はとても役に[…]

main-image
  • 単純に僕自身がプログラミングが好き
  • モノづくりがとても好き

これが僕が「プログラミング学習」や「エンジニアになること」をおすすめする一番の理由です。

ゲーマーがゲームが好きで面白いと感じるのと同じようなものです。

僕にとってはゲーマーのそれがプログラミングなんですね。

人生の大部分を占める「仕事」が楽しいというのは幸せなことです。

あなたが「プログラミング」や「エンジニアになること」に興味があれば、ぜひ行動を起こしてみてください。

おすすめの一冊

「あなたはプログラミングスキルを身につけたら、どんな未来を歩みたいですか?」

プログラミング学習Tips

【プログラミングスクール選び】におすすめの記事

main-image

【決定版】社会人におすすめのプログラミングスクール完全比較ランキング
プログラミングスクールに入学しようか悩んでいる社会人やプログラミングスクールを探している初心者の、「選び方がわからない…」「数が多すぎて悩んでしまう…」「目的に合わせて選びたい」「習得するプログラミング言語に合わせて選びたい」こんな悩みを解決するために、社会人におすすめのプログラミングスクール・コースの比較ランキングを、わかりやすくまとめました。
「あなたがプログラミングスクール選びに失敗しないために」ぜひこの記事を役立ててくださいね!

main-image

【厳選3校】自信をもって女性におすすめするプログラミングスクール
プログラミングスクールに入学しようか悩んでいる女性や女性向けのプログラミングスクールを探している人の、「女性向けのプログラミングスクールと、それぞれの特徴を知りたい」「数が多すぎて悩んでしまう…」「自分のレベルに合わせて選びたい」こんな悩みを解決するために、女性におすすめのプログラミングスクールを厳選して、3校にまとめました。
「あなたがプログラミングスクール選びに失敗しないために」ぜひこの記事を役立ててくださいね!

main-image

【決定版】高校生におすすめのプログラミングスクール完全比較ランキング
プログラミングスクールに入学しようか悩んでいる高校生やプログラミングスクールを探している高校生の、「選び方がわからない…」「数が多すぎて悩んでしまう…」「自分のレベルに合わせて選びたい」こんな悩みを解決するために、高校生におすすめのプログラミングスクール・コースの比較ランキングを、わかりやすくまとめました。
「あなたがプログラミングスクール選びに失敗しないために」ぜひこの記事を役立ててくださいね!